Ace Artist-in-Residence & Byline present – Larissa Lockshin

Larissa Lockshin (b. 1992, Toronto) lives and works in New York City. Recent solo and duo exhibitions include Europa, New York, NY (2023), Cob Gallery, London, UK (2023); Larissa Lockshin + Giorgio van Meerwijk, Pipeline Contemporary, London, UK (2023); Recent group exhibitions include James Cohan Gallery, New York City (2024), 12.26 Gallery, Dallas and Los Angeles, USA (2024), Alzueta Gallery, Barcelona, Spain (2023); Pipeline Contemporary, London, UK (2023); Baronian Xippas, Brussels (2021).

 


Larissa Lockshin creates gestural, scintillating abstractions in vibrant, coruscating hues. Using oil and soft pastels without the assistance of brushes or utensils, she marks amorphous forms and verdant blots on pearlescent, unprimed satin. Her works evoke lush foliage, winding roads, and rapturous landscapes speckled with flora but lean into abstraction as an exploration of texture, form, and materiality.

 

Focusing on the glistening fabric that serves as her base, and the effects of its contrast with her matte, saturated pastels, areas of the satin left bare by pigment become breaks of light on the surface of the works, reminiscent of the sun peeking through clouds after a storm or the glittering surface of the ocean at dusk. This interplay of material and textural contrast produces compelling sculptural objects that shift and shimmer as the day unfolds and as viewers move around them.

Newly incorporated elements include hand-dying the satin, heightening the play between the glittering surface and matte pigment, and hand-carved frames. Utilizing further sculptural elements, the work pushes further into the space between painting and sculpture, becoming difficult to categorize solely within either medium.

In her show at the Ace Hotel in Brooklyn, Lockshin will present a series of paintings in her signature style.
